1. Master Strategic Merging for Efficiency

Merging is the heart of Plant Master, but the timing and choice of what to merge can significantly affect your success. Rather than merging heroes haphazardly, plan your merges to develop high-tier units while keeping your team balanced.

  • Prioritize Key Heroes: Concentrate your merging on heroes that offer AoE damage or crowd control, such as Fire Chili or Frost Lily. These abilities are vital in later waves.
  • Save Low-Tier Units: Avoid merging all your units right away. Keeping multiple low-tier units can help plug gaps in your defense during the early waves.
  • Avoid Over-Merging Early: Merging too soon can leave your defense exposed to dispersed zombie waves. Maintain a mix of low- and mid-tier units to cover multiple lanes.
  • Pro Tip: Monitor incoming waves and strategically merge before critical rounds to ensure robust defenses.

2. Optimize Hero Placement for Maximum Impact

The placement of your plant heroes is as crucial as merging. Each hero type has a specific role, and positioning them correctly can maximize their effectiveness.

  • Frontline Tanks: Place durable heroes like Iron Durian at choke points to soak up damage and hold back enemies.
  • AoE Damage Dealers: Position heroes like Fire Chili near the center of the battlefield to maximize their reach and clear multiple lanes.
  • Utility Heroes: Deploy Frost Lily and similar heroes along high-traffic lanes to slow enemies and control the battle's pace.
  • Pro Tip: Study the terrain and enemy patterns in each wave to pinpoint the best positions for your heroes.

9. Pay Attention to Events and Updates

Plant Master regularly rolls out new events, updates, and heroes that can give you a competitive edge.

  • Participate in Limited-Time Events: These events often provide exclusive rewards, such as rare heroes or upgrade materials.
  • Stay Updated: Keep an eye on patch notes and announcements to stay informed about balance changes or new mechanics.
  • Pro Tip: Engage with the game’s community on social media or forums to stay updated and share strategies with other players.

10. Experiment and Refine Your Strategy

The secret to mastering Plant Master is through experimentation. Test various hero combinations, placements, and strategies to find what suits your playstyle best.

  • Analyze Performance: Review each wave and pinpoint areas where your defense faltered.
  • Try New Heroes: Experiment with underused or hybrid heroes to uncover hidden synergies.
  • Adapt on the Fly: Be ready to adjust your strategy during the battle.
  • Pro Tip: Learning from failures is as important as celebrating successes. Use each challenge as a chance to improve.
